Hutchison Ports commits to net-zero emissions by 2035 across three UK ports

Global port developer and operator Hutchison Ports has set a target of 2035 for its three UK ports to achieve Net-Zero for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ions. The three ports are the Port of Felixstowe, Harwich International, and London Thamesport. The ports group aims to reach net zero globally by 2050.

Bermuda incorporates wave energy into its legal framework

The Government of Bermuda has approved regulations for innovative licenses to provide electricity to the island, including those for wave energy.
